Westis1.____traditionalChinesebook.ThemonkeykingorSunWukongisoneofthemaincharactersinthebook.Themonkeyking,whoislovedby2.________(China)children,isnotjustanormalmonkey.Hecanmake72changesto3._____(he)shapeandsize,turninghimselfintodifferentaChinesehis體裁詞數(shù)標準時間實際用時題數(shù)正確率說明文1308分鐘10/104._________(animal)andobjects.Themonkeykingusesamagicsticktofightbadpeople5._________(brave).Sometimes,hecanmakethestick6.____smallthathecankeepitinhisear.AndassoonastheTVprogramme7.______(come)outmorethan30yearsago,childrenbecameinterested8.____readingthisstory.Themonkeykingis9._________(smart)thanothers.Hekeepsfighting10._________(help)theweakandnevergivesup.smartertohelpanimalsbravelysocamein星期的英文名稱語意1.Sunday(星期日):Sun'sday或thedayofthesun,

太陽的日子。2.Monday(星期一):Moon'sday或thedayofthemoon,

獻給月亮的日子。3.Tuesday(星期二):Tiw'sday或thedayofTiw,

獻給條頓神話中的戰(zhàn)神Tiw,即羅馬神話中

Mars的日子。4.Wednesday(星期三):Woden'sday,

獻給Woden的日子。Woden又稱Odin,

相當于羅馬神話中的Jupiter,為北歐神話中的主神,主司知識、文化、詩歌、戰(zhàn)爭等。5.Thursday(星期四):Thor'sday,

獻給北歐神話中雷神Thor的日子。6.Friday(星期五):Freo'sday,

獻給Freo的日子。Freo是北歐神話中主神Woden之妻,為婚姻和家庭的女神,相當于羅馬神話中的女神Wenus。7.Saturday(星期六):thedayofSaturn,

獻給羅馬神話中主司農(nóng)業(yè)主神Saturn的日子。

注:Day這個詞源于條頓語的daeg,原意是“太陽照耀之時”。課后強化一、課文改寫填空Tinasawastrangelightintheskyatmidnight.ShetoldittoherbrotherTomandtheydecidedto1._________afterschool.Theysawan2._______intheforest.Theirspaceship3._____________becauseofacrash.explorealienwasdamagedThechildrenwere4.____________.Suddenly,anotheralienappearedfromthe5.________infrontofthem.It6.____________themandmadeaterriblenoise!Thechildrenranawayin7.______.Thenextmorning,TinaandTomtoldtheirparentsaboutthestrange8.___________andevendrewsome9._______onapieceofpaper.ButDad10._________tobelievethem.wasdamagedbushes
